public interface PortablePipelineOptions extends PipelineOptions
PipelineOptions.AtomicLongFactory, PipelineOptions.CheckEnabled, PipelineOptions.DirectRunner, PipelineOptions.JobNameFactory, PipelineOptions.NoOpMetricsSink, PipelineOptions.UserAgentFactory
Modifier and Type | Field and Description |
---|---|
static java.lang.String |
SDK_WORKER_PARALLELISM_PIPELINE |
static java.lang.String |
SDK_WORKER_PARALLELISM_STAGE |
Modifier and Type | Method and Description |
---|---|
java.lang.String |
getDefaultEnvironmentConfig() |
java.lang.String |
getDefaultEnvironmentType() |
java.lang.String |
getDefaultJavaEnvironmentUrl() |
java.util.List<java.lang.String> |
getFilesToStage()
List of local files to make available to workers.
|
java.lang.String |
getJobEndpoint() |
java.lang.String |
getSdkWorkerParallelism() |
void |
setDefaultEnvironmentConfig(java.lang.String config) |
void |
setDefaultEnvironmentType(java.lang.String environmentType) |
void |
setDefaultJavaEnvironmentUrl(java.lang.String url) |
void |
setFilesToStage(java.util.List<java.lang.String> value) |
void |
setJobEndpoint(java.lang.String endpoint) |
void |
setSdkWorkerParallelism(java.lang.String parallelism) |
as, getJobName, getMetricsHttpSinkUrl, getMetricsPushPeriod, getMetricsSink, getOptionsId, getRunner, getStableUniqueNames, getTempLocation, getUserAgent, outputRuntimeOptions, setJobName, setMetricsHttpSinkUrl, setMetricsPushPeriod, setMetricsSink, setOptionsId, setRunner, setStableUniqueNames, setTempLocation, setUserAgent
populateDisplayData
static final java.lang.String SDK_WORKER_PARALLELISM_PIPELINE
static final java.lang.String SDK_WORKER_PARALLELISM_STAGE
java.util.List<java.lang.String> getFilesToStage()
Files are placed on the worker's classpath.
The default value is the list of jars from the main program's classpath.
void setFilesToStage(java.util.List<java.lang.String> value)
java.lang.String getDefaultJavaEnvironmentUrl()
void setDefaultJavaEnvironmentUrl(java.lang.String url)
@Validation.Required java.lang.String getJobEndpoint()
void setJobEndpoint(java.lang.String endpoint)
java.lang.String getDefaultEnvironmentType()
void setDefaultEnvironmentType(java.lang.String environmentType)
@Nullable java.lang.String getDefaultEnvironmentConfig()
void setDefaultEnvironmentConfig(@Nullable java.lang.String config)
@Nullable java.lang.String getSdkWorkerParallelism()
void setSdkWorkerParallelism(@Nullable java.lang.String parallelism)